Key Takeaways Reproducing errors consistently makes analyzing and fixing issues easier and more structured.Tools like debuggers, logs, and performance monitors ...
This way the programmer can be invoked from your RP to upload your code into the MCU and the ST-Link GDB Server can instruct the MCU to start or halt execution, pause on breakpoints and retrieve live ...
The new PIC16F131xx microcontrollers in TME’s offer from Microchip are ideal for the evolving and miniaturizing electronic equipment market, offering efficient power management and predictable ...
Running programs or software on technology not designed for that software has become a surprisingly popular niche community on the internet. Perhaps the best example of this retroactive activity is ...
A variety of MacBook Pro models are available, ranging from the M3 14-inch MacBook Pro to the M3 Max 16-inch MacBook Pro. I’m reviewing the 14-inch M3 Max 16/40 model at $3,899, spruced up with 64GB ...
Nuvoton has recently announced their M433 Series MCUs (M433LE8AE and M433SE8AE) along with the NuMaker-M433SE development board. Nuvoton is calling this the “M433 CAN/USB FS OTG” Series, featuring an ...
When it comes to developments in artificial intelligence, things are moving fast. It’s been less than two years since the public release of AI tools like ChatGPT, Midjourney, Stable Diffusion and Meta ...
Arduino IDE 2.3 has just been released with a range of bug fixes and improvements, but the main change is that the debug feature is not experimental anymore and is now considered stable. The ...
Programming is a constant game of mental Jenga: one line of code stacked upon another, building a tower of code you hope is robust enough not to come crashing down. But it always does, as code never ...